Ordered from Curry and Momos through DoorDash and tried three items: Chicken 65, Chicken Chow Mein, and Jhol Momo. Let’s start with the good stuff—the Chicken Chow Mein was amazing! The spices were spot on, and the flavors took me straight back to India. I’d come back just for that. Now for the not-so-good. The Chicken 65 was probably the worst I’ve had. It was just dry, fried chicken breast pieces with no seasoning—like, not even salt. Super disappointing. I was also excited to try the Jhol Momo, but it didn’t hit the mark either. The sauce wasn’t spicy at all and just felt really bland. So, overall, I’d skip the Chicken 65 and Momos, but I’ll definitely be back for the Chow Mein. That’s why it’s a 3-star experience for me.

I got the pad Thai (mix) and garlic naan. The portion was really good for a food truck. The owner was super friendly. He asked me what spice level I wanted. It was just the right amount of spicy, and he wasn’t shy in adding it either. Nothing’s more disappointing than asking for something spicy and getting served something bland. I didn’t have an issue with here. They cater, too. So, I will definitely come back.

Made a stop at this food truck while up north, the chicken chilli Momos were spot on, soft succulent pieces and a good portion. Also got the mixed fried rice which was a great portion, and tasty. The staff were friendly and also gave me a cup of milk tea while I waited for the food on a cool evening. Overall a good food truck which serves great momos and other Nepalese and indian food.
